I am running an analysis on a CMR dataset and every now and again I will get the warning "10 first histories incompatibles in the model". This seems to be mostly related to the survival and transition statements in GEMACO. The model runs fine after the message but there is not much information about what the message means. Could it be related to a state transition that was not specified or vice versa? I am concerned the incompatible histories are being dropped, making the response, i.e., the capture histories, different for models without the error. This would then make any model comparison impossible because different combinations of data rows are being used.
